2. Bliss OS (with TV interface)

Bliss OS (BlissROMs.com) is an open-source Android-x86 fork that includes a "TV Mode." When enabled, it switches to an Android TV-style interface. As of version 16.x (Android 13), you can enable TV mode via settings. However, it is not a pure "Android TV 13 x86 ISO"—it’s an Android desktop build with a TV overlay. android tv 13 x86 iso
